Picocrypt !new! Official
: Allows the use of any file as a secondary authentication factor. Reed-Solomon
The CLI supports all the same features as the GUI, including Paranoid Mode, error correction, and keyfiles. For scripting sensitive environments, the -P flag allows you to read the password from stdin, avoiding password exposure in command history.
Beneath its minimalist user interface, Picocrypt relies on high-performance, modern cryptographic primitives. While legacy systems heavily depend on AES-256 (which requires specialized hardware instructions for optimal speed), Picocrypt implements modern stream ciphers that are mathematically robust and optimized for pure software environments.
Picocrypt is written in (Golang), a language praised for its memory safety features, which inherently prevents common security flaws like buffer overflows. Furthermore, Picocrypt avoids relying on bloated external libraries, reducing the "attack surface" that hackers could exploit. Key Features of Picocrypt picocrypt
: An advanced setting that uses multiple encryption layers and increased parameters to maximize security at the cost of processing speed.
Enter .
For maximum security, you can combine your traditional text password with a "keyfile" (such as a specific image or document). To decrypt the file, an attacker would need both your secret password and that exact file. Step-by-Step Guide: How to Use Picocrypt : Allows the use of any file as
This article provides a deep dive into Picocrypt, analyzing its security model, unique features, performance benchmarks, and how it stacks up against the competition.
Optionally uses the Deflate algorithm to reduce file size before encryption.
Double click the .pcv file. Enter password. Click "Decrypt." Done. Beneath its minimalist user interface, Picocrypt relies on
While VeraCrypt remains superior for encrypting entire operating system drives (full disk encryption), Picocrypt is the undisputed king for .
As of this writing, Picocrypt has been reviewed by independent security researchers (including notable figures on GitHub and the Go cryptography subreddit). The author, Evan Su, deliberately keeps the dependencies to an absolute minimum (primarily Go's standard library and golang.org/x/crypto ).
It is free. It is tiny. It is audited. It repairs bit rot. It uses three ciphers simultaneously.
Security: 9.5/10 Usability for simple tasks: 9/10 Usability for complex tasks (folders, automation): 6/10